repaso final base de datos2 (1)
TRANSCRIPT
![Page 1: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/1.jpg)
Repaso Final: MTA Fundamentos de Base de datos 2Centro Cultural Salvadoreño Americano
![Page 2: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/2.jpg)
Usted tiene una tabla llamada Estudiantes que contiene 100 filas. Algunas de las filas tienen un valor NULL en la columna Nombre.Se ejecuta la siguiente instrucción:DELETE FROM EstudianteCuál es el resultado
Recibirá mensaje de error
Se eliminaran todas las filas de la tabla
Se eliminara todas las filas y la definición de la tabla
![Page 3: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/3.jpg)
Qué restricción garantiza un valor único en la columna ID para cada cliente
DISTINCT
PRIMARY KEY
SEQUENTIAL
FOREIGN KEY
![Page 4: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/4.jpg)
Qué claves establecen una relación entre las dos tablas
Candidata
Externa
Local
Principal
Superclave
En esta pregunta son dos respuestas, la otra la dará verbal
![Page 5: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/5.jpg)
¿Qué instrucción crea una clave compuesta?
![Page 6: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/6.jpg)
Qué tipo de índice cambia el orden en el que los datos se almacenan en una tabla
No agrupado
Agrupado
Secuencial
No secuencial
![Page 7: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/7.jpg)
Los términos «mapa de bits», «árbol b» y hash», a qué tipo de estructura de base de datos se refieren
función
Procedimiento almacenado
desencadenador
Vista
índice
![Page 8: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/8.jpg)
Usted tiene una tabla que contiene los siguientes datos:
desfragmentación
desnormalización
Fragmentación
normalización
![Page 9: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/9.jpg)
El primer formato normal requiere que una base de datos excluya:
Las claves compuestas
Las filas duplicadas
Las claves externas
Los grupos repetidos
![Page 10: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/10.jpg)
Usted tiene una base de datos que contiene 10 terabytes de datos. Debe hacer una copia de seguridad de la base de datos cada dos horas.Qué tipo de copia de seguridad debería utilizar
De archivo
completa
incremental
parcial
![Page 11: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/11.jpg)
Usted le asigna a Usuario1 un conjunto de permisos que incluye la opción WITH GRANT OPTION.La opción WITH GRANT OPTION habilita al usuario1 para:
Ver los permisos de otros usuarios
Solicitar un registro del uso del permiso
Delegar permiso a otros usuarios
Crear nuevos usuarios de base de datos
![Page 12: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/12.jpg)
La secuencia de comandos falta
La tabla clientes no resulta afectada
La tabla clientes deja de existir
La tabla clientes existe pero no tiene datos
![Page 13: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/13.jpg)
Debe establecer un conjunto de permisos que pueda asignar habitualmente a usuarios nuevos.Qué debería crear
Un grupo
Una lista
Un recurso
Un rol
![Page 14: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/14.jpg)
Qué instrucción debería utilizar para eliminar una clave externa
DELETE FOREING KEY
ALTER FOREIGN KEY
DELETE TABLE
ALTER TABLE
![Page 15: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/15.jpg)
Una razón para agregar un índice es:
Disminuir el espacio de almacenamiento
Aumentar la seguridad de la base de datos
Mejorar el rendimiento de las instrucciones INSERT
Mejorar el rendimiento de las instrucciones SELECT
![Page 16: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/16.jpg)
Usted crea un índice en una tabla que contiene datos. Cuál es el resultado en la base de datos.
Se crea una estructura distinta que contiene los datos de la tabla indizadaSe crea una estructura distinta que contiene los datos de la tabla indizada
Se agregan más columnas a la tabla indizada
Se agregan más filas a la tabla indizada
![Page 17: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/17.jpg)
Dependiente de forma relacional
Dependiente de forma funcional
De determinación
De composición
![Page 18: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/18.jpg)
Debe almacenar la información de contacto de cada estudiante en su base de datos escolarDebe almacenar la información de cada estudiante en:
Una función
Una fila
Un procedimiento almacenado
Una variable
![Page 19: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/19.jpg)
Qué categoría de las instrucciones SQL se utiliza agregar, eliminar y modificar las estructuras de la base de datos
Lenguaje de acceso a datos DAL
Lenguaje de manipulación de datos DML
Lenguaje de control de datos DCL
Lenguaje de definición de datos DDL
![Page 20: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/20.jpg)
Una combinación de igualdad
Un producto cartesiano
Una intersección
Una combinación externa
![Page 21: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/21.jpg)
Cuáles son los tres comandos validos de lenguaje de manipulación de datos DML
DELETE
INSERT
UPDATE
OUTPUT
Seleccione tres de las Siguientes actividades.
![Page 22: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/22.jpg)
En SQL una instrucción INSERT se utiliza para agregar
Un usuario a una base de datos
Una tabla a una base de datos
Una fila de datos a una tabla
Una columna a una definición de la tabla
![Page 23: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/23.jpg)
Debe deshabilitar el acceso de Usuario1 para ver los datos de la tabla Cliente. Qué instrucción debería utilizar
REMOVE Usuario 1FROM Cliente
REVOKE Usuario1FROM Cliente
REMOVE SELECT ON ClienteFROM Usuario 1
REVOKE SELECT ON ClienteFROM Usuario1
![Page 24: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/24.jpg)
Qué termino de base de datos se utiliza para describir el proceso de aplicar una copia de seguridad a una base de datos dañada
adjuntar
restaurar
recuperar
asignar
![Page 25: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/25.jpg)
Debe habilitar a un nuevo empleado para que se autentique a su base de datos.Qué comando debería utilizar
ADD USER
ALLOW USER
ALTER USER
CREATE USER
![Page 26: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/26.jpg)
Qué palabra clave debe incluirse en una instrucción CREATE VIEW
ORDER BY
SELECT
UPDATE
WHERE
![Page 27: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/27.jpg)
Qué palabra clave se puede utilizar en una instrucción CREATE TABLE
DISTINCT
UNIQUE
GROUP BY
ORDER BY
![Page 28: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/28.jpg)
Qué instrucción dará como resultado la creación de un índice
![Page 29: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/29.jpg)
BYTE
CHAR
DOUBLE
SMALL INT
![Page 30: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/30.jpg)
Un grupo con nombre de instrucciones SQL que pueden ejecutarse en una base de datos se denomina
formula
método
Procedimiento almacenado
subrutina
![Page 31: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/31.jpg)
CHANGE
INSERT
UPDATE
SELECT
![Page 32: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/32.jpg)
![Page 33: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/33.jpg)
![Page 34: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/34.jpg)
Qué instrucción elimina las filas donde no esta ingresando el número de teléfono del empleado
DELETE FROM EmpleadoWHERE Teléfono = IS NULL
DELETE FROM EmpleadoWHERE Teléfono = NULLABLE
DELETE FROM EmpleadoWHERE Teléfono = «#»&»
DELETE FROM EmpleadoWHERE Teléfono IS NOT NULL
![Page 35: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/35.jpg)
Todos los pedidos del ID Cliente 209 se eliminan de la tabla Pedido
El Id Cliente 209 se elimina de la tablaPedido
El primer pedido del Id Cliente 209 se elimina de la tabla Pedido
Todos los pedidos del IdCliente 209 se eliminan de la tabla Pedido y el IdCliente 209 se elimina de la tabla Cliente
![Page 36: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/36.jpg)
![Page 37: Repaso Final Base de Datos2 (1)](https://reader033.vdocuments.site/reader033/viewer/2022052620/55721119497959fc0b8e5688/html5/thumbnails/37.jpg)
Esta escribiendo una instrucción SELECT encontrar cada producto cuyo nombre contenga un carácter especifico.Qué palabra clave debería utilizar en su clausula WHERE
LIKE
FIND
BETWEEN
INCLUDES